I am looking for a way to be able to automatically submit a form based on the transition of a ticket. I would like to avoid the service desk agents having to remember to close out the form. I want to keep the form open for edits while the ticket is in the previous status.
My plan was to utilize automation to do this (screen capture below).
I am using a web request to gather the forms on the request. I then cycle the data from the web request to find the form I'm looking for (based on the status transition). Lastly, I am using a web request to submit the form. I found the api call to make here: https://developer.atlassian.com/cloud/forms/rest/api-group-forms-on-customer-request/#api-request-issueidorkey-form-formid-action-submit-put. The URL I am running is:
https://ncinodev.atlassian.net/request/{{issue.key}}/form/{{form id}}/action/submit

Hi @Gary Spross ,
If you haven't been able to solve the problem. Please try adding the additional header for experimental on key add "X-ExperimentalApi" and "opt-in" on the value side. Both without the quotes
